Elvira Diamanti
Albanian Theater and Cinematography actress
Born on November 30, 1962, in Tirana. Strangely, the cinema has never been in her dreams, except that of being a teacher and writer. But anyway, the first contact with films was at the age of 8 when her older sister, Kinostudio’s cameraman, Diana Diamanti, took her to the shooting of the film “Captain”. When she was still a student of the “Sami Frasheri” High School, she was called to a selection among 200 girls from different high schools in the “Palace of Culture”, the place where the director Anagnosti would choose the protagonist girl who would perform in the film “In our house”.
They reach the final together with the current actress of the film Tatiana Leskaj who wins the role after the screening of this film. The loss makes her pessimistic about a future as a film actress, but….
But the beginnings of her artistic career will come later, with the role of Teutas, in 1979, with the film “Radiostacion” directed by Rikard Ljarja . That same year, an episodic but quite significant role, that of the wife of our national hero Cerciz Topulli (Timo Flloko).
After that, many roles would continue in the cinematography and also in the theater, but the role that made her famous is that of Marigo in the movie “Fairytale from the Past” in 1987.
A role for which she was awarded the III Prize at the VIII Albanian Film Festival held in Tirana from April 18 to 22, 1989. In 1988, she graduated from the High Institute of Arts. It has been activated in the “Teatri Popullor” since v. 1986. She worked until 2002 at the National Theater and from this year she was appointed Director of the National Children’s Theater (formerly the Puppet Theater) until 2008.
Among the best roles in the theater, we can mention Nafia in “Shadow of the Night”; Vera “Under the lights of the stage”; Zana in “The life of another”; Elsa in “Apartment 176” (not filmed); Doruntina in “Who brought Doruntina”; Marjana in “Moonless night”; Lale in “Sisters”; Dama in “Summer Days” etc.
With the role of Mokades in the movie “Sako’s Wedding” (1998), through a psychological interpretation, she presented the type of a lowly woman who sought to realize her repressed love, affirming her fertility and instinct as a fertile woman.
In 2008, she was appointed as Head of Protocol at the Presidency of the Republic. Holds the post of director of the Central State Film Archive. She has proven that she has never seen the films in which she has performed from beginning to end and even that they liked them!!
Cinematography
1979 – Radiostation as Teuta
1979 — Freedom and death as Çerçiz Topulli’s wife
1980 — A friend from the village as Lulja
1981 — On the verge of freedom as Arta
1982 — Friends as Teuta
1984 — Postponed wedding as Bora
1986 — See you in the eyes (TV movie) as Diana
1987 — Tale from the past. as Marigoja
1989 — The living wall as Teuta, Platori’s wife
1998 — Sako’s Wedding as Sako’s Wife
2007 — May Flowers as Director
2009 — We and Lenini as Director Mira

Awards and Titles
April 22, 1989 – The 3rd prize for the interpretation of the role of Marigo in the film “Tale from the past” at the 8th Albanian Film Festival held in Tirana from the 18th to April 22, 1989.
